	Hello All, 

	The GNSO approved the formation of 3 task forces in the area of WHOIS. 

	(1) Data mining 
	(2) Data elements collected and displayed 
	(3) Accuracy 

	See: http://www.gnso.icann.org/issues/whois-privacy/index.shtml 
	For terms of reference. 

	From ICANN by-laws: 

	"Any constituency wishing to appoint a Representative to the task force 
	must submit the name of the constituency designee to the Staff Manager 
	within ten (10) calendar days after such request in order to be included 
	on the task force. Such designee need not be a member of the Council, 
	but must be an individual who has an interest, and ideally knowledge and 
	expertise, in the area to be developed, coupled with the ability to 
	devote a substantial amount of time to task force activities." 

	Thus we need one representative from the constituency per task force.
